HIALEAH, FL — Verizon Wireless, the nation's largest wireless communications provider, has opened its newest retail outlet at the Town Center Mall in Port Charlotte. This is the first Verizon Wireless retail location in Charlotte County and the company's 55th retail presence in Florida.
A grand opening celebration is planned for April 28, with festivities including music, food, refreshments, contests, children's activities, special discounts and giveaways. The Miami Dolphins cheerleaders will be posing for photos and signing autographs at the Verizon Wireless kiosk between noon and 4 p.m. that day.
Priscilla Bauer is the manager of the Port Charlotte kiosk. The kiosk, located on the mall's main floor near the Food Court, is open Monday through Saturday from 9 a.m. to 9 p.m., and Sunday from noon to 5 p.m. The telephone number is (941) 624-3620.
About Verizon Wireless
Verizon Wireless is the largest wireless communications provider in the U.S. with more than 27 million wireless voice and data customers. The coast-to-coast wireless provider was formed by the combination of the U.S. wireless businesses of Verizon Communications (NYSE:VZ) and Vodafone (NYSE and LSE: VOD), including Bell Atlantic Mobile, AirTouch Cellular, GTE Wireless and PrimeCo Personal Communications. Verizon Wireless has a footprint covering more than 90 percent of the U.S. population, 49 of the top 50 and 96 of the top 100 U.S. markets.
